Breast Most cancers Cryoablation
What exactly is Cryoablation?
Cryoablation is usually a minimally invasive remedy that takes advantage of Severe chilly to ruin cancerous tissues. This system is gaining acceptance instead to surgical removing of breast tumors.

How it Works
Imaging Assistance: Applying ultrasound or MRI, the physician exactly locates the tumor.
Cryoprobe Insertion: A skinny probe is inserted into the tumor.
Freezing the Tumor: The cryoprobe releases incredibly chilly gases, freezing the cancer cells and creating them to die.
Positive aspects
Minimally Invasive: No significant incisions required.
Rapid Restoration: Shorter Restoration time in comparison to surgical treatment.
Outpatient Technique: Typically performed within a clinic or outpatient environment.
Preservation of Breast Tissue: A lot less harm to bordering wholesome tissue.
Varicose Vein Remedy with Laser
What exactly are Varicose Veins?
Varicose veins are swollen, twisted veins That usually show up about the legs. They consequence from defective valves that allow for blood to pool in the veins.

Laser Therapy
Laser remedy, or endovenous laser therapy (EVLT), can be a minimally invasive approach to deal with varicose veins.

How it really works
Community Anesthesia: The region within the vein is numbed.
Laser Fiber Insertion: A laser fiber is inserted into the affected vein through a little incision.
Laser Activation: The laser heats the vein, creating it to collapse and seal shut.
Vein Absorption: The body steadily absorbs the treated vein.
Benefits
Minimally Invasive: No have to have for giant incisions or normal anesthesia.
Swift Treatment: Normally will take lower than an hour.
Effective: High success fees with negligible recurrence.
Negligible Downtime: Clients can typically resume normal things to do promptly.
Thyroid Nodule Microwave Ablation
Exactly what are Thyroid Nodules?
Thyroid nodules are lumps that type within the thyroid gland. Though most are benign, some might cause signs or symptoms or be cancerous.

Microwave Ablation
Microwave ablation is actually a minimally invasive process that uses microwave Electricity to wipe out thyroid nodules.

How it Works
Imaging Steering: Ultrasound is accustomed to Identify the nodule.
Microwave Applicator Insertion: A skinny needle-like applicator is inserted in to the nodule.
Microwave Energy Shipping: The applicator emits microwaves, heating and destroying the nodule tissue.
Advantages
Minimally Invasive: Executed by way of a small needle puncture.
Outpatient Technique: Usually finished on an outpatient basis.
Preservation of Thyroid Functionality: Minimizes damage to bordering thyroid tissue.
Fast Restoration: Individuals ordinarily encounter negligible downtime.
Interventional Radiology
Precisely what is Interventional Radiology?
Interventional radiology (IR) is a health care specialty that utilizes imaging approaches to guide minimally invasive processes for diagnosing and managing different ailments.

Typical Treatments
Angiography: Imaging of blood vessels to diagnose blockages or other issues.
Embolization: Blocking blood movement to a certain space, such as a tumor.
Biopsy: Getting tissue samples interventional radiology applying imaging advice.
Rewards
Minimally Invasive: Minimized risk and shorter recovery moments as compared to traditional medical procedures.
Precision: Imaging steering makes sure accurate focusing on on the afflicted space.
Versatile: Applicable to an array of health care ailments.
Ultrasound-Guided Biopsy
What on earth is an Ultrasound-Guided Biopsy?
An ultrasound-guided biopsy is usually a procedure during which a physician uses ultrasound imaging to manual the elimination of tissue samples for screening.

How it Works
Ultrasound Imaging: The realm of curiosity is imaged employing ultrasound.
Needle Insertion: A needle is inserted to the focus on tissue below ultrasound assistance.
Tissue Extraction: Tissue samples are gathered through the needle.
Advantages
Minimally Invasive: Only a little needle puncture is necessary.
Exact: Serious-time imaging guarantees exact focusing on.
Fast Restoration: Sufferers can generally resume usual routines Soon following the treatment.
